Address

D7x5ggoMPvgnwDyTBFWGmnkUTtJQ52Dk4pCopy

Total Received

19763.32885468 DGB

Total Sent

19763.32885468 DGB

№ Transactions

2

Final Balance

0 DGB

Transactions
Filter